Field Operations Grounds Crew Member - Fayetteville Woodpeckers

Houston Astros, LLC
Fayetteville, NC Part Time
POSTED ON 4/30/2024

Department:      Field Operations

Supervisor:        Coordinator, Field Operations

Classification:    Part-Time/Non-Exempt (Seasonal)

 

Summary/Objective:

As a member of the Field Operations Crew, you will work in a fun and fast-paced environment while being an essential part of the game day experience. Our goal is to provide a premium playing surface that is safe, playable, and aesthetically pleasing for players and fans. In this role, your responsibilities will include preparation of field and equipment for batting practice, pre- and post-game repair of playing surface and associated areas. Additional responsibilities will include but are not limited to in-game tarp pulls, cleaning work areas. Position will also support post-event clean-up and a variety of other tasks necessary to maintain the integrity and cleanliness of the playing surface and its facilities.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ions.

  • Responsible for the tear down of batting practice.
  • Prepare the field for games and post-game repair of playing surface following each game.
  • In-game tarp pulls.
  • Cleaning shop area and equipment.
  • Repair and clean up after games and events.
  • Maintain the integrity of the entire playing surface.
  • Must always represent the Woodpeckers in a professional manner.
  • Perform other duties as assigned.

 

Qualifications:

  • High school diploma or general education degree (GED); and six to twelve months related experience and/or training; or equ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• Employees must communicate well and be friendly, knowledgeable, well-groomed, assertive and able to intervene in conflict situations.
  • Must be able to handle physical activity (i.e. pulling tarp, lifting heavy objects, manual labor, etc.).
  • Safely operate machinery.
  • Maintain a professional attitude and appearance.
  • Must have attention to detail and ability to adapt to changing and high-pressure situations.
  • Must become familiar with the stadium’s policies, procedures and how to navigate the building.
  • Must have the ability to anticipate needs, assess situations and act accordingly.
  • Required to work autonomously as well as in a team setting in a respectful and courteous manner.
  • Must be available to work weekdays, weeknights, and weekends during baseball season.
  • Must be able to work in all weather conditions.
  • Must be at least 16 years of age.

 

Work Environment:

This job operates in an outdoor setting. This role routinely uses field equipment and hand tools designed to aid in providing a premium playing surface. The noise level is usually moderate but can be loud within the stadium environment. Job requires employees to function in a high activity outdoor professional sports venue/environment.  Employee may also be exposed to weather of varying degrees for extended periods of time while performing the duties of this job.

 

Physical Demands:

This is an active role. Specific vision abilities required by this job include close and focused vision. This individual must be able to work in an outdoor environment, sometimes for extended periods of time. Additionally, must be able to stand, walk, climb, carry 50 pounds, crawl, and even jump at times.
